Dear Marion,

 

I was very pleased to discover your website on the 540th Combat Engineers - I had just read a review of a new book about the war in Italy and decided to search the web to see if I could find anything about my father's unit. I grew up hearing about the 540th and went to some of the reunions in the 50s and 60s, as best I can remember. As you note in your article in Army Engineer, my father, Dan Manning, took over comand of the unit from Colonel Marvin toward the end of the war.

 

My father was extremely proud of his service with the 540th. He was part of the unit from the beginning to the end. Thank you very much for all the work you've done to preserve the memory of this distinguished outfit and the men who were part of it.

 

Best regards,

 

Dan Manning
